Ruby methods లను def...end తో డిఫైన్ చేస్తారు. Ruby చాలా ఫ్లెక్సిబుల్, ఎక్సప్రెసివ్ ఆర్గ్యుమెంట్ హ్యాండ్లింగ్ కలిగి ఉంది — డిఫాల్ట్ వ్యాల్యూలు, keyword arguments, splat (*) వేరియబుల్ ఆర్గ్యుమెంట్ల కోసం, మరియు blocks — ప్లస్ కన్వెన్షన్ ఆ చివరి expression implicit return value.
